AN ANGLO-INDIAN CARVED EBONY AND GILT OCCASIONAL TABLE
MID-19TH CENTURY
With allover finely decorated foliate scrolls in relief, the circular top with scalloped edge and centred by engraved initials 'ESM', on turned baluster splayed triple legs formed by a circular undertier, the legs with unsusual screwed construction to enable dismantling for shipping
28¼ in. (71.5 cm.) high; 18 in. (46 cm.) diameter; base 17¾ in. (45 cm.) wide
